Jaylen Griffin is a Hokie

The day isn't over yet, but already Virginia Tech's coaching staff has picked up its fourth commitment at the Blacksburg Bash recruiting event. Linebacker Jaylen Griffin followed 2018 wideout Bryce Thompson in picking VT. The 6-2, 217-pounder is a two-star who recently decommitted from Cal. He is visiting for the Blacksburg Bash today.

He is the 14th member of VT's 2017 class, and third linebacker, joining in-stater Rayshard Ashby and Florida prospect Aundrey Ricardo-Kearney. Boston College, Colorado State, East Carolina, and Louisville joined the Hokies and Golden Bears on his lit of finalists.
